Just as a sports television network can be a low-stakes environment, NBA TV should be a low-stakes environment.

Buried deep in most people’s cable and streaming packages, the network is aimed at hardcore fans – the kind of people who are ready to watch a preseason game between the Sacramento Kings and the Golden State Warriors.

Those who did on Friday night were treated to an unusual exchange between host Chris Miles and former Toronto Raptors coach Sam Mitchell. It began with Miles making what appeared (on the surface) to be a harmless dig at Mitchell’s salary.

“I’m surprised coaches get a paycheck for this show,” Miles said. “I think maybe you should volunteer.”

“Last time I looked at my check, it’s pretty close,” Mitchell replied. “I accept donations. Wouldn’t you take some of the money you got since you bragged about it over there?”

Miles tried to make fun of and de-escalate the affair, but Mitchell refused.

“Do I have to go on and on about your townhouse over in Buckhead (in Atlanta)?” Mitchell asked. “Do you want to call me? I mean, come on… I know where you live, young guy.”

Wildly, Mitchell proceeded to broadcast a speech he assumed was from Miles, which will not appear here for obvious reasons.
